Output 3dd73366327b5e5ee07e101d7ab86eab040f1897b45a536fba9ccf2bd2edab92:0

value
169999749
script pubkey
OP_HASH160 OP_PUSHBYTES_20 917903760317f9807b0d41cbda72d59795834f44 OP_EQUAL
address
MMAMBQsMWu1sYW6JjtfxeuPoM7aWnw3w3p
transaction
3dd73366327b5e5ee07e101d7ab86eab040f1897b45a536fba9ccf2bd2edab92
spent
true